Are you sure you want to do that? The ZF that currently lives in your bellhousing is a smoother, lighter shifting transmission than the heavier, notchy Getrags, though the ZF of course has those 2nd gear synchro issues. The ratios in the 5-speed are also shorter than what you have now -- not neccessarily the best match to the wide power band (for lack of a better term) of the 2.8. Michael

Hello! (accidentally posed last message empty)
I have a 1971 2800CS, with the standard 4-speed and 3.64? Differential. I also have a 1979 6-series dog-leg 5-speed tranny & a 4.10 differential. Although both of these should "bolt-in" to the 2800 nicely, any idea how much work is required on the drive-shaft? Is it easy, or do I have to basically cut the ront 1/2 from a 6er and the back from a CS and put them together?
